Reflection of game art, week nine.

The beginning of the week our digital painting and visual design lesson were merge together, so that they could look at our village building project so far and give us feedback. During the lesson I had already finished my project, however I had struggled with the multi-sub materials, so spent a bit of extra time to finish applying the textures. I manged to work out how to create a multi-sub texture using mapping channels in the uvw unwrap and tiling texture in the material editor. We were given longer to work on our village project, as we have already finished with it, this time given was to push us further with our project. I feel this extra time will benefit myself well, as I need to make some changed with my building and does not fully fit the style guide. To achieve the style I want I need to change the colours to the wood and make it darker, the overall look of the building needs to be chunkier and I can do this by re-sizing beams and the shape of the building. I will be continuing this work though my game production lessons and importing my final model into engine. 

In life drawing this week we focus on the silhouette of the figure, using black card cut outs. This task was to produce silhouettes of the figure, by using scissor to cut the outline of the figure in card. For this task I did not have scissors, which meant I had to use my hands to tear the card, However I think this made it easier to tear more detail with the card, as my hands are more accurate at getting tight curves and smaller detail than scissors. Overall I think I produce some fairly accurate silhouettes and enjoyed the task, as it was a change of material used to capture the figure.






This week in critical studies it was Conference day. I learnt a lot about blog writing and have really helped me understand what I need to do, to improve my blog writing and how to critically analyse my work. It has also helped me to gain confidence in my writing and discover that I am capable of writing a good blog, if I analyse my work more and ask myself more questions.Blog writing is a reflection and the meaning of reflection is: serious thought or consideration. I know that I can improve my writing over time, if I follow simple steps and guides, for example,blog writing needs to start with a description to introduce and describe an experience, then express the feelings thought, how the experience made you feel and think. Then you move on to evaluating, what I did? why? how? what worked? what did not?, and finally analyse, which involves looking back on what you learnt and planning, developing on how you can improve from that.
